Description
Willow Cottage is an early 19th-century cottage located on the west side of Romsey Road (A3057) in Kings Somborne. The building is constructed of rendered cob and originally had a thatched slate roof. It is 1 and a half storeys tall and features two bays with a lean-to at the rear. There is a 20th-century flush door on the left and a 3-light casement window on the right. The roof is half-hipped and includes 2-light casements in the gables, with a central stack. The cottage is included for its group value.
